I've got a co-worker who just bought a 1990 XJ Laredo with the 4.0, AW-4, NP242, etc. It has 206,000 miles and seems to have been regularly maintained. It hasn't been modified in any way.
While driving it under normal conditions in 2wd, it will suddenly rev-up a couple grand and the transmission won't shift into overdrive. It seems like a severe slipping issue. She has had the related sensors replaced and/or cleaned, but it still does it. She has tried leaving it in 3rd and left the comfort/power button on and it still does it, but not quite as much as when in D.
The weird part is that it seems to do it much more frequently when turning to the right. She is going to replace the filter and fluid to see if that helps any.
Does anyone have any other suggestions as to what could be causing the problem or has anyone had a similar experience? Any help would be greatly appreciated!
